A few Q&A/search apps are commonly known for being fast and for giving clear source citations:

  • Perplexity — probably the best-known option for quick answers with prominent citations linked inline.
  • You.com — search/chat experience with cited sources and generally fast responses.
  • Bing Copilot / Microsoft Copilot — often provides citations with web answers and is usually responsive.
  • Google Search with AI Overviews — fast, though citation clarity can vary by query and region.
  • Elicit — especially good for research questions; cites papers clearly, though it’s more academic than general search.
  • Consensus — focused on scientific literature, with answers tied to paper citations.
